کاهش مصرف gpu در وردپرس

کاهش مصرف gpu در وردپرس

استفاده از GPU (واحد پردازش گرافیکی) در وب‌سایت‌های وردپرس می‌تواند تأثیر قابل توجهی بر عملکرد وب‌سایت و تجربه کاربری داشته باشد. مصرف زیاد GPU می‌تواند به مشکلاتی مانند کاهش سرعت بارگذاری صفحات، افزایش مصرف باتری در دستگاه‌های همراه، و حتی افزایش هزینه‌های هاستینگ منجر شود. در این مقاله، به روش‌هایی برای کاهش مصرف GPU در وردپرس می‌پردازیم.

1. بهینه‌سازی تصاویر

تصاویر بزرگ و غیر بهینه می‌توانند مصرف GPU را افزایش دهند. برای کاهش مصرف، می‌توانید از ابزارهای بهینه‌سازی تصاویر استفاده کنید:

  • استفاده از فرمت‌های بهینه: فرمت‌هایی مانند WebP می‌توانند حجم تصاویر را بدون کاهش کیفیت به طور چشمگیری کاهش دهند.
  • فشرده‌سازی تصاویر: ابزارهایی مانند TinyPNG و JPEG Optimizer می‌توانند حجم تصاویر را فشرده کنند.
  • Lazy Loading: بارگذاری تنبل یا Lazy Loading تصاویر، تنها زمانی که کاربر به آنها می‌رسد، بارگذاری می‌شوند. این روش می‌تواند مصرف منابع را کاهش دهد.

2. بهینه‌سازی ویدیوها

ویدیوهای با کیفیت بالا می‌توانند مصرف GPU را افزایش دهند. برای بهینه‌سازی ویدیوها:

  • استفاده از سرویس‌های میزبانی ویدیو: به جای آپلود ویدیوها به صورت مستقیم در وب‌سایت، از سرویس‌هایی مانند YouTube یا Vimeo استفاده کنید.
  • فشرده‌سازی ویدیوها: از ابزارهایی مانند HandBrake برای فشرده‌سازی ویدیوها قبل از آپلود استفاده کنید.

3. بهینه‌سازی کدهای CSS و JavaScript

کدهای سنگین CSS و JavaScript می‌توانند مصرف GPU را افزایش دهند. برای بهینه‌سازی آنها:

  • کاهش تعداد درخواست‌ها: با ترکیب فایل‌های CSS و JavaScript و استفاده از پلاگین‌هایی مانند Autoptimize می‌توانید تعداد درخواست‌ها را کاهش دهید.
  • استفاده از Minify: فشرده‌سازی و بهینه‌سازی فایل‌های CSS و JavaScript با ابزارهایی مانند UglifyJS و CSSNano.
  • Deferred Loading: بارگذاری تعویقی یا Deferred Loading برای فایل‌های غیر ضروری JavaScript.

4. بهینه‌سازی انیمیشن‌ها و جلوه‌های بصری

انیمیشن‌ها و جلوه‌های بصری سنگین می‌توانند مصرف GPU را افزایش دهند. برای بهینه‌سازی آنها:

  • کاهش استفاده از انیمیشن‌ها: تنها در مواقع ضروری از انیمیشن‌ها استفاده کنید.
  • استفاده از انیمیشن‌های CSS: انیمیشن‌های CSS بهینه‌تر از JavaScript هستند و می‌توانند مصرف منابع را کاهش دهند.
  • پرهیز از انیمیشن‌های پیچیده: انیمیشن‌های ساده‌تر و کم‌تر پیچیده مصرف کمتری دارند.

5. استفاده از پلاگین‌های بهینه‌سازی عملکرد

پلاگین‌هایی مانند WP Rocket و W3 Total Cache می‌توانند به بهینه‌سازی کلی وب‌سایت شما کمک کنند. این پلاگین‌ها ویژگی‌هایی مانند کشینگ، فشرده‌سازی و بهینه‌سازی تصاویر و فایل‌های CSS و JavaScript را ارائه می‌دهند.

6. استفاده از تم‌های بهینه و سبک

انتخاب تم‌های سبک و بهینه برای وردپرس می‌تواند مصرف GPU را کاهش دهد. تم‌های سنگین با ویژگی‌های زیاد و انیمیشن‌های پیچیده می‌توانند به مصرف زیاد منابع منجر شوند. تم‌هایی مانند Astra و GeneratePress بهینه و سبک هستند.

7. نظارت بر عملکرد وب‌سایت

استفاده از ابزارهایی مانند GTmetrix، Google PageSpeed Insights و Pingdom می‌تواند به شما در شناسایی مشکلات و بهینه‌سازی مصرف منابع کمک کند. این ابزارها گزارش‌های دقیقی از عملکرد وب‌سایت شما ارائه می‌دهند و پیشنهادهایی برای بهبود مصرف منابع دارند.

با انجام این بهینه‌سازی‌ها، می‌توانید مصرف GPU وب‌سایت وردپرس خود را کاهش دهید و تجربه کاربری بهتری ارائه دهید. این بهینه‌سازی‌ها نه تنها به بهبود عملکرد وب‌سایت کمک می‌کنند بلکه می‌توانند به کاهش هزینه‌های هاستینگ و افزایش رضایت کاربران نیز منجر شوند.

دیدگاهتان را بنویسید!

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*

نکسانت
سبد خرید
empty basket

No products in the cart.